
This is a lovely 7km route on and around the Dragon’s Green estate following trail and woodland paths to some open fields.

Parking can be found along Marlpost road though it is a popular spot for dog walkers. The route can get rather boggy in the winter months due to the clay on the trails but it well worth the effort. There are ample paths for off route exploration, there is water on route via streams and livestock water troughs though in the summer months would recommend as ever carrying your own. There is often sheep and horses in a number of the fields so normal precautions should be taken. Happy trails! AM
